Regional Sales Review — Q3, Northgate Division

Revenue up 4% against plan. Westbrook territory outperformed; Dunmere lagged, mainly due to delayed Ferris-line renewals. Margins held at 31%. Pipeline coverage for Q4 sits at 2.1x, below the 2.5x target. Department heads: tighten discount approvals and push Dunmere renewal closures before month-end. Headcount freeze remains. Full territory tables are in the appendix. Note the following before circulating any figures downstream.

board note of tagug-hahag: Praionax Logistics is in early talks to buy Julaxek Group for about $36.3 million. The Julmir launch date is March 1, and nothing goes to the press before then.

### 2.4.1 — Key rotation

Hey, quick heads up for anyone new: we rotated the credentials for the Marrowfield address autocomplete widget after the old deploy key expired. Nothing changed in the suggestion API itself — debounce timing and the Kestrel geocoder fallback are untouched. You'll need the new key to push widget builds to the Tindervale CDN. Here it is, save it somewhere sensible.

signing key of bajop-hahag = bky13_yLSJStjSXhzxg

// ORPHAN_SWEEP_INTERVAL_MINUTES
//
// The Grovekeeper sweeper scans the Halcyar cluster for orphaned
// resources — volumes, load balancers, and snapshots whose owning
// workload no longer exists. This constant controls how often a
// full sweep runs. Shorter intervals catch orphans faster but add
// API load; longer intervals risk cost drift. We settled on the
// current value after the Q3 billing spike. New folks: change this
// only with a capacity review. The value was last tuned in the
// build referenced below.

pipeline stamp: htk21_cc68b8e00e3cb5ca75ae8